My machine arrived! I'm presently inaugurating with sous vide eggs. Might as well start small :-)
michaelnatkin
Eggs are awesome! Try 63 C as a great starting point. I'll send out a note later today inaugurating the "let's do this together" bit.
susan_fox_33805
@Michael
Natkin Yep! That's exactly the temp (Michael Ruhlman method) although it also says to cook 45 minute to an hour. That seems like a big spread, but not so much at sous vide temperatures?
michaelnatkin
Yes, I don't think you'll see a big difference between 45 minutes and an hour. 45 mins should be plenty though. You'll have a bit of loose white at that temp. If you don't find that pleasant, just drain it off, or dip the whole peeled egg in boiling H20 for a few seconds to set.
